Look All Folds are born with straight, unfolded ears, and those With all the Fold gene will begin to display the fold generally inside of about 21 days. The original cats only had one fold in their ears, but due to selective breeding breeders have increased the fold to the double or triple crease that results in the ear to lie fully flat from The top. A Scottish fold's ears are meant to be handled with care; They're very fragile. The breed's exclusive folded ears are produced by an incompletely dominant gene that impacts the cartilage from the ears, causing the ears to fold ahead and downward, offering a cap-like physical appearance to the head. Lesser, tightly folded ears established in a cap-like manner are most well-liked into a loose fold and bigger ear. The big, round eyes and rounded head, cheeks, and whisker pads increase to the overall rounded look. Regardless of the folded ears, folds even now use their aural appendages to express themselves—the ears swivel to pay attention, lay back in anger and prick up in the event the handle bag rustles. The Scottish Fold is actually a medium-size cat, with males commonly reaching nine-to-13 lbs. (six-9 for females). The Fold's overall entire body structure, In particular The top and facial area, is mostly rounded, and the eyes substantial and round.

Osteochondrodysplasia is a disease that is unique to Scottish Folds. It was discovered that if a folded ear Scottish fold was bred to another folded ear, many of the offspring developed a severe crippling lameness early in life. Cats affected had shortened, malformed legs and tail as well as abnormalities affecting the growth plates and spine. Scottish folds should be bred ONLY folded ear to straight ear and are not to be bred by people who are not dedicated to the health and well-being of these animals. We genetically test all our breeding cats for the fold gene and never, ever breed fold to fold.
